Provides Spa Owners with an Organic Brominating Compound in the form of a Time-Release Tablet for Continuous Spa Sanitation.
Brominators and SpaGuard's Floating Dispenser are both compatible with Brominating Tablets.
Slowly dissolves and protects for a long time.
Brominating Tablets from SpaGuard are acidic, lowering the pH of your spa. For the best spa health, constant monitoring is required.

I monitor the chemistry of my spa water on a regular basis, calculating the Langelier saturation index (LSI) to ensure everything is in order
3/5

Keeping the LSI stable while using these tabs was a constant struggle for me. I stopped using them and switched back to granulated chlorine dosing, which brought the chemistry back to normal. I'm not going to use the tabs any longer.
